Martin Riegler

Chief Revenue Officer, Member Of The Management Board at neoom group

Martin Riegler has a diverse work experience spanning several industries. Martin is currently employed at neoom as the Chief Revenue Officer, Partner, and Member of the Board, a role they have held since April 2023. Prior to this, they worked as the Director of Corporate Development at neoom from October 2022 to April 2023, and in the role of Corporate Development from October 2021 to September 2022.

Before joining neoom, Martin worked at Porsche Inter Auto GmbH & Co KG as the Regional Manager CEE from March 2020 to October 2021. Martin also gained valuable experience at Porsche Holding, where they started as a Management Trainee in Sales & Marketing in August 2018. During their time there, they were involved in the product marketing team of the E-Mobility product line ID. Family at Volkswagen AG, Wolfsburg. Martin represented sales interests in the Product Development Process Committee, contributed to the market launch of the first ID models, and took on sales tasks in the further product development process for facelift models of the ID.

In addition, Martin worked at Trend & Trade GmbH as the Head of E-Commerce from March 2017 to August 2018, and as a Key-Account-Manager from September 2013 to March 2017.

Martin's career began at Porsche Inter Auto GmbH & Co KG as a Car Mechanic, where they gained valuable technical skills. Martin performed vehicle diagnostic work, installation of car hi-fi systems, repair and replacement of various vehicle components, and maintenance tasks from August 2012 to August 2013. Prior to this, they completed an apprenticeship as a Car Mechanic at the same company from August 2008 to July 2012.
